With the help of industrial multi-laser 3D printing systems for metal parts and a manufacturing platform controlled by artificial intelligence, Unionfab from China, a subsidiary of Uniontech, can shorten the production cycles for selected metal parts in small batches from over 30 days to as little as five days. In view of the increasing demand for lightweight constructions, complex geometries and faster product iterations, additive manufacturing with metal is gradually developing from high-quality prototyping into an important process for industrial small-batch production, according to the Shanghai-based company. At the same time, sophisticated multi-laser printing systems, process optimization through AI and the supply chains for metal powder are helping to significantly improve the productivity and cost structure of 3D printing with metals. The parent company Uniontech builds 3D printers and has over 100 of them in use. It explains that these include some that work with four and even six lasers in order to be particularly productive.

And through proprietary AI technology for process pre-compensation, Unionfab has achieved high-speed printing with a layer thickness of 0.02 inches, which improves production efficiency and reduces manufacturing costs, while the parts become very dense and have a consistent surface quality. Unionfab can also process various materials in industrial quality. These include stainless steel (316L, 17-4PH), aluminum (AlSi10Mg, Al6061, Al901X), titanium (TC4), CuCrZr and Inconel (625, 718) et cetera. The high-strength aluminum alloy Al901X in aerospace quality, which was developed in-house, combines heat resistance and structural strength. It can also be anodized, which supports the small-batch production of end-use parts made from aluminium alloys using metal 3D printing. With over 1,000 industrial 3D printers and over 400 CNC machines in-house, Unionfab can offer comprehensive manufacturing services. By integrating 3D printing, CNC machining, injection molding of plastics, sheet metal processing and rapid casting, the platform supports hardware developers from initial prototyping to series production.
